It can be a bewildering world to enter for the first time but one of the wonderful things about photography is that it’s only as difficult as you want it to be: there is no reason that you can’t start taking good photographs pretty much from the first time you pick up your camera provided you concentrate on the right things.

If you pay a little attention to the fundamentals then it will improve your photography exponentially. Conversely, if you try to get too technical before you’ve got the basics well and truly nailed down you can find that you’re working against yourself. With that in mind, I’ve put together a list of links to some articles and tutorials that I think will be particularly useful for those of you that are just starting out.

Things like composition techniques and basic image selection cost you no money, require no special equipment and are simple enough techniques that you can start getting good results straight away without taxing yourself too much. The basics of exposure are perhaps slightly more technical but really not as difficult to grasp as you might think. And they are worth the effort: believe me when I say that if you do not get a good grasp of the fundamentals now then it doesn’t matter how much time you invest on the heavy-duty geek stuff later, your photography will never reach its full potential.
